Congratulations on your new Luger and thanks to your Dad for serving.
The best advice is to photograph every marking or number you see on the Luger, including all serial numbers. Also, the holster and spare magazines have serials/maker's marks, which are of interest as well.
This is the best way to tell you what you have. It is already priceless, as it was liberated and belonged to your Dad, but perhaps we can tell you what monetary and historical value it has.
